The "WS Series" is a portable machining tool with a small body size. Utilizing its compact size, the machine can be set up at the correction site, allowing for direct regeneration of unevenly worn shaft holes. After alignment and setup, cutting and build-up welding can be automatically performed by the same machine with the same setup, making it easy for anyone to operate. [Use Case] ■ Attachment (for large stones) Welding is used to reinforce cracks, but distortion occurs due to heat, causing misalignment, which is then repaired through boring and build-up welding. *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.

【Overview】 ■ Reinforcement of cracks through welding ■ After setting, machining to oversized dimensions by boring ■ Attaching a 90mm extension to a 40mm shaft for machining ■ Automatic buildup welding ■ After buildup, boring again to the specified pin diameter *For more details, please refer to the PDF document or feel free to contact us.
